Novel trimeric cationic pyrdinium surfactants as bi-functional corrosion inhibitors and antiscalants for API 5L X70 carbon steel against oilfield formation water

Three trimeric cationic pyridiniumsurfactants (APMC(6), APMC(12) and APMC(18)), were synthesized via esterification reaction, followed by a quaternization reaction, and characterized by micro-elemental analysis, FTIR, and (HNMR)-H-1 spectroscopy. Surface-active parameters for APMC compoundswere investigated using surface tension measurements. The critical micelle concentration values declined as a function of the alkyl chain length. The corrosion inhibition performance of these surfactants was studied on API 5L X70 carbon steel against oilfield formationwater as corrosive mediumby various electrochemical techniques. The results indicated that APMC surfactants showed superior corrosion inhibitive activity, as the inhibition efficiency (%I.E.) was up to 94% for APMC(18). Atomic force microscopy confirmed the creation of a protective layer on the carbon steel surface. Furthermore, the anti-scaling aspects of APMC compounds were investigated using static scale precipitation technique. The data revealed that the scale inhibition performance elevated by increasing the dosage of APMCcompounds. Both anti-corrosion and anti-scaling results supported the potential multifunctional use of APMC compounds against corrosion and scale problems in formation water. Finally, quantum chemical calculations and Monte Carlo simulations were computed to fulfill a rationale of the obtained experimental data. (C) 2020 Published by Elsevier B.V.
